Even though Chip had a list of medical problems a mile long, the end still managed to surprise me. Maybe it’s usually like that.

I came home from a few hours out, took one look at him, and knew he was having another episode. Chip could barely move, but didn’t want to anyways. He flinched to be petted and his eyes wandered aimlessly in circles.

Probably he had some progressive neurological problem causing or coinciding with the more readily-observable ones. I knew each hospitalization and return home would only get uglier. Chip’s last week, even the first half of his last day, were actually quite good.

After almost 11 years, this one’s in the books.
